Abstract

A method for detecting a lithium separation phenomenon of a battery of a terminal device is provided. The method includes detecting a working state of the battery, and collecting a first voltage of the battery when the working state of the battery is the resting state. The method further include collecting a second voltage of the battery when the battery is left to stand for a preset period of time, and determining whether the lithium separation phenomenon has occurred according to the first voltage and the second voltage. The implementation of the application can detect whether the lithium separation phenomenon has occurred in the battery and trigger a protection circuit of the battery in time when the lithium separation phenomenon has occurred in the battery.
